USAGE GUIDELINES

  • Intended Use: For patients who are bedridden, recovering from surgery, or otherwise immobile, use under clinical guidance.
  • How to Put On: Turn the stocking inside out to the heel, position the foot, then gently roll or pull the fabric up the leg, smoothing out wrinkles as you go; avoid overstretching.
  • When to Wear: Typically worn during periods of immobility or as directed by a healthcare provider. Remove for skin inspection at least once per day.
  • Compatibility: Can be used alongside pneumatic devices or sequential compression under a clinician's direction.

CARE INSTRUCTIONS

  • Washing: Hand wash with mild detergent in lukewarm water, gently squeeze, do not wring to remove excess water.
  • Machine Washing: If machine washing is necessary, place in a mesh laundry bag and use a delicate cycle with cold water and mild detergent.
  • Drying: Lay flat to air dry away from direct sunlight or heat sources. Avoid tumble drying, which can damage elastic fibers.
  • Storage: Store flat or rolled lightly in a cool, dry place, keep away from sharp objects, oils, and lotions that can degrade fabric.
  • Inspection & Replacement: Inspect seams, toe, and heel for thinning, replace when compression feels less firm or fabric shows wear.
